Default Protools Lag Issue

I decided to move to PT9 from Logic and this is the error I get when I play my songs in PT9.

I only imported 5 stereo WAV files 16 bit 44.1khz and not running any plugins except 1 instrument track thats using BOOM for drums.

I tried increasing buffer size and all that but I think its just stupid coz if i increase to 1024 i will just get latency. So I'm just sticking to 512 thats the highest i'd go but then again I still get this lag and from time to time the increase buffer error. It's getting really annoying. Sometimes the track plays and when i hit space bar the song wont stop until like after 5 - 10 seconds of lag.

HOW CAN I FIX THIS? This is pretty bad. I use to run logic with gazillions of plugins and it worked just fine.

I am running an iMac duo core - Snow Leopard with 4GB of Ram and I PURPOSELY swapped back to a 7200RPM 2TB hard drive that I cloned off from my previous old HD that was 5200RPM. Although 5200 was running fine with logic I decided to switch it to 7200 for the sake of PT9. I use M-audio Firewire 410 interface.

I also tried not using my interface but I still have the same issue. I'm wondering if its my system itself that has a problem. should i do a fresh OS install instead of cloning from my 5200RPM HD?

I really dont see anything wrong with my spec it should be more than enough to run PT9. So how do I fix this god damn error???

You don't have to worry about latency if you're just mixing. That only applies to tracking. But with that computer you should have no problem with a hardware buffer of 64 in moderate size sessions.

Go into Preferences and find the Record Allocation setting(which defaults to no limit). Set it for 15 minutes and see what happens.
